Abstract

We have designed, and are in the process of building, a visualisation device, the Cub-e. The Cub-e consists of six TFT screens, arranged in a perspex cube, with a StrongARM processor and batteries inside. It is a multipurpose device with applications including teleconferencing, interaction with virtual worlds, and games.
